Thomas Aquinas Daly (b. 1937)
Thomas Aquinas Daly is an oil painter who was raised in Niagara Falls, N.Y., and attended school at the State University of New York at Buffalo and the Albright Art School. His connection to Western New York is inherent in all of the landscape paintings he creates of the region.

After training as a graphic artist at the University of Buffalo and working in the commercial printing world, Tom Daly turned to fine art full time in 1981. His distinctive watercolors and oils capture the light and moods of hunting and fishing landscapes with sensitivity and lyricism. Two books are dedicated to his body of work: "Painting Nature’s Quiet Places" and "The Art of Thomas Aquinas Daly," and his paintings have appeared in many magazines and sporting art publications, including "Sporting Classics" and "Gray’s Sporting Journal," among others.
Daly crafted this atmospheric wildlife painting over time, finally satisfying his vision by creating “a more dramatic sky with the addition of threatening storm clouds. I also opened up the landscape to make it recede deep into the distance, making the tundra appear more vast.”
Two of the top three Daly paintings ever sold were big game oils of close proximity in scope and size to "Tundra Storm Clouds." Vintage Daly, this work vividly captures the stormy day's mood and energy.
